The purpose of this phenomenological study was to understand the leadership experiences of intercollegiate athletics directors at faith-based, small colleges and universities throughout the United States. The theory guiding this study was Hersey and Blanchard’s situational leadership theory, as it explores how leaders can most effectively lead and engage their employees given unique circumstances and how those types of leaders are found within the faith-based, small college and university intercollegiate athletics departments. The central research question in this study is: How do athletics directors describe their leadership experiences in a faith-based, small college intercollegiate athletics setting? The purpose of this study was to describe how Coach Clark (pseudonym) addressed the development of the whole person during adolescence through high school football at County High School (pseudonym). Whole person development (WPD) during adolescence was generally defined as human development that was meant to involve all the parts (i.e., cognitive, social, spiritual, emotional, and physical) of a person. This study answered the following central research question: How does Coach Clark address the development of the whole person during adolescence through high school football at County High School?
